Considerations for seniors living in Scott City, MO
Safe and friendly community: Scott City is a small town where people know each other and look out for one another. Seniors may feel a sense of security and belonging in such a community.
Convenient location: Scott City is located just off Interstate 55, making it easy for seniors to travel to other parts of the state or beyond.
Access to healthcare: Seniors can access quality medical care at the nearby SoutheastHEALTH hospital in Cape Girardeau or other healthcare providers located in nearby towns.
Affordable cost of living: The cost of living in Scott City is lower than the national average, which may be beneficial for seniors on a fixed income.
Opportunities for outdoor activities: Scott City offers plenty of opportunities for outdoor recreation like fishing, hunting, hiking, golfing or visiting nearby parks and trails that offers beautiful landscapes with Mississippi River on one side and hills on the other side.
Rich history: Seniors can explore the area's rich historical heritage by visiting historic landmarks like the Trail of Tears State Park or Civil War battlefields in Cape Girardeau area.
Community events and activities: Local events and festivals throughout the year provide opportunities for seniors to socialize and engage with their neighbors. There are also many clubs and groups geared towards seniors that meet regularly.
